In Oklahoma State’s 3 - 3 - 5, he has most of his snaps coming in the slot area of the field, some depth charts list him starting at “Strike Safety”

“The "strike" is still that safety with the best cover skills, capable of going "man" coverage with the number two or three receiver on offense.”
